No, there is no direct bus from King's Lynn to Bideford. However, there are services departing from Transport Interchange and arriving at Victoria Park Coach Stop via Bus Interchange and Heathrow Central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11h 56m.
No, there is no direct train from King's Lynn to Bideford. However, there are services departing from Kings Lynn and arriving at Barnstaple via King's Cross St. Pancras station, London Paddington and Exeter St Davids.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 5m.
The distance between King's Lynn and Bideford is 325 miles. The road distance is 280.7 miles.
